Categories & Units

Create custom categories under Settings → Inventory → Categories. Categories help you filter reports and set category-level markup rules. Units are free-text — use consistent naming (e.g. always ml not mL) to keep reports accurate.

Manual Stock Adjustments

To correct stock after a count or to write off expired/damaged items:

  1. Open Inventory → [Product] → Adjust StockOr go to Inventory → Stock Adjustments → + New Adjustment to adjust multiple products at once.
  2. Enter adjustment quantityUse a positive number to add stock (e.g. received delivery), negative to subtract (e.g. wastage, expired). Add a reason note.
  3. Choose a reason codeCount correction, wastage, expiry, theft, or other. Reason codes appear in the audit log and adjustment reports.
  4. SaveThe stock level updates immediately across all devices in real time.

Stock adjustments are recorded in the audit log and cannot be deleted — only corrected with a subsequent adjustment.

Purchase Orders

Navigate to Inventory → Purchase Orders → + New PO. VetLoop can auto-populate a purchase order with all products currently below their reorder point — tap Fill from Low Stock.

When a delivery arrives, open the PO and tap Receive Delivery. Enter the quantities actually received (may differ from ordered). VetLoop updates stock levels and records the batch and expiry dates if supplied.

Usage History

Every stock movement — invoice sale, adjustment, purchase order receipt — appears in the product's Usage History tab. You can see exactly when, by whom, and on which invoice each unit was consumed. This is particularly important for controlled substances.

Low Stock Alerts

When a product's on-hand quantity hits its reorder point, a badge appears on the Inventory menu icon and a notification is sent to staff with the Inventory Manager role. Alerts can also be emailed to a nominated address — configure this under Settings → Notifications → Inventory Alerts.
